jawsLONGVIEW — A child who was severely injured in an alleged drunken driving accident in Longview has died from his injuries. KETK reports Terrance Demarcus Crayton, who was 8 weeks old at the time of the wreck, was hurt in a crash on the 2600 block of Lilly St. on February 17. He was pronounced dead on Wednesday at 4:40 p.m. According to the Longview Police Department, at 11:13 p.m. on February 17, officers were called to assist with a Jaws of Life call near the intersection of Lilly and Sapphire Streets. When police arrived, they learned the driver of an SUV had just left a domestic disturbance in the 600 Block of North Access Road. The driver, identified as Dekeshia Charity Thomas, 23, of Longview, hit another vehicle and lost control of the SUV, according to police. The vehicle then struck a tree and rolled several times.

Police say Thomas’s child was unrestrained in the SUV. Terrance was taken to Good Shepherd Medical Center with life-threatening injuries. He was later flown to a Dallas hospital. Thomas was arrested and booked into to the Gregg County Jail. She was charged with intoxication assault causing serious bodily injury and three city warrants. The case remains under investigation.
